Abstract

Detailed mineralogical characterization study has been conducted on low grade iron ore sample from Bellary-Hospet region, Karnataka, India by using XRD, optical microscopy and Mössbauer spectroscopy techniques for identifying the eminence of iron ore sample. Liberation analysis was carried out by particle size analysis and specific gravity measurement. Chemical analysis results showed that, -125+90μ size fraction assaying up to 57.34% Fe, 8.55% SiO <inf>2</inf> and 8.6% Al <inf>2</inf> O <inf>3</inf> . XRD analysis revealed the presence of major hematite phase along with kaolinite, gibbsite, quartz and goethite in the sample. Microscopic study confirms the transformation of magnetite to hematite by martitization. Mössbauer spectrum reveals the existence of hematite α-Fe <inf>2</inf> O <inf>3</inf> phase with small distortion in crystal structure. © 2019 Author(s).
